Background technology
Along with the development of IP Multimedia System (IMS) business, can find that IP based network Telecom Service Development has been current trend of the times.This kind of business have open flexibly, relate to the features such as network element is few, the construction cycle is short, renewal speed is fast, more can adapt to the development of Network undoubtedly.Communication service has been simplified to the structure of a kind of " client-server " by the current instant messaging (IM) become more and more popular simultaneously, such business has a basic demand, require that communication terminal is in line states exactly always, therefore need network system can support the function that IP is always online.
High-speed downlink packet access (HSDPA) technology and High Speed Uplink Packet access (HSUPA) technology have lighted the hope that user continues to be connected, in such a scenario, user can keep connection status in long time, only carry out the transmission of data once in a while, avoid and connect termination frequently, re-establish and the intrinsic expense brought thus and time delay.
In existing mobile communication system, in order to avoid interrupting continually between user and base station and being connected, even if data channel just sends data in several activation cycles once in a while, up (UL) Dedicated Physical Control Channel (DPCCH) also keeps the state sending data always, waste the resource of system to a certain extent, increase the interference to other users, reduce the capacity of system.Third generation partner program (3GPP) the R7 stage proposes a solution---and continuity grouping connects (Continuous Packet Connectivity, be called for short CPC) technology, for keeping the connection between HSUPA/HSDPA user and base station when there is no transfer of data at data channel, reducing the interference of other users simultaneously and frequently interrupting, connect the expense brought.
See Fig. 1, it is the parameter schematic diagram of UL DPCCH under CPC state in prior art.Under CPC state, UL DPCCH sends no longer continuously, but sends discontinuously with certain cycle, is operated in activation (active)/inactive (inactive) pattern.When both not strengthening dedicated channel (E-DCH) transmission, not having High-Speed Dedicated Physical Control Channel (HS-DPCCH) to transmit yet, subscriber equipment (UE, User Equipment, 3GPP calls for mobile terminal) will automatically stop DPCCH launching, and use a predefined DPCCH bursts of activities (burst).Once E-DCH and HS-DPCCH starts to launch, recover normal DPCCH immediately and launch.In order to maintain necessary uplink synchronous in inactive period, predefined DPCCH bursts of activities must keep certain transmission cycle.Up discontinuous transmission (being called for short UL DTX) uses two kinds of discontinuous DPCCH to send cycle: UE_DTX_cycle_2 and UE_DTX_cycle_1, and the former is the integral multiple of the latter.In order to reduce uplink interference further, the power of different users being presented in time domain and is uniformly distributed, a specific time migration can be configured for each UE.
Fig. 1 gives the transmitting cycle of UL DPCCH under channel E-DCH state of activation, can find out the transmitting cycle of DPCCH by fix burst, leading (Preamble), after lead (Postamble) and other channels (such as E-DCH) activation cycle form.Although the resource of system has been saved in the discontinuous transmission of UL DPCCH under CPC state, reduce the interference of other users and increase the capacity of system, but also bring a problem, how that carries out the problem of power control (TPC) exactly under CPC state simultaneously.
Power control techniques is the key technology of Wideband Code Division Multiple Access (WCDMA) (WCDMA) mobile communication system, WCDMA system is a self-interference system, all subscriber equipmenies (being called for short UE) all take same band and frequency, if all UE launch with identical power in community, because each UE is different from the Distance geometry path of base station (being called for short Node B), signal arrives Node B and just has different attenuations, thus cause from the UE close to Node B, the signal that Node B receives is strong, UE away from Node B, the signal that Node B receives is weak, the intensity of the signal received by Node B will be caused like this to differ greatly, may can not be despread out after weak signal far away arrives Node B, weak signal is caused " to flood " in strong signal, and then block the communication in major part region, community, thus create the problem being called as " near-far interference " in a wcdma system.The object that power controls overcomes " far and near effectiveness " exactly, ensures that each user institute transmitting power arrives base station minimally, can meet minimum communicating requirement, avoid again producing unnecessary interference to other subscriber signals simultaneously, make maximize system capacity.
In a wcdma system, power controls can be divided into uplink power control and downlink power control two class by direction; Whether participate in by UE and Node B simultaneously and be divided into open Loop Power control and the large class of close-loop power control two.Closed-loop power control refers to the process that transmitting terminal controls transmitting power according to the feedback information that receiving terminal is sent here; And open loop power control does not need the feedback of receiving terminal, transmitting terminal controls transmitting power according to self measuring the information obtained.Uplink closed loop technology is a kind of power control techniques the most frequently used in HSPA system, and the physical layer between Node B and UE is carried out, and the object of up inner-loop power control is that to make base station receive the bit energy of each UE signal equal.See Fig. 2, it is the schematic diagram of up inner-loop power control in prior art.First, the signal-to-jamming ratio (SIR) of the upward signal that Node B measurement receives, and compare with the target SIR (target SIR is handed down to Node B by RNC (radio network controller)) arranged, if measure SIR to be less than target SIR, the TPC identification notification UE of Node B in descending physical channel fractional dedicated physical channel (F-DPCH) improves transmitting power, otherwise notice UE reduces transmitting power.
TPC mode conventional under current CPC state carries out power control according to the fixing burst of UL DPCCH, namely only in the signal-to-jamming ratio (SIR) that the location estimation of fixing bursts of activities burst receives, and it compared with target SIR value, if the SIR recorded is higher than target SIR, Node B just order UE reduces power; If the SIR recorded is lower than target SIR, Node B just order UE raises power.Other positions (as leading, after lead the activation cycle with other channels) do not carry out power control.This kind of method, smaller in the burst cycle of UL DPCCH, and time channel circumstance changes more slowly, can meet the demands completely.But at the burst period ratio comparatively large (160 subframes may be reached according to the regulation UE_DTX_cycle2 of agreement) of UL DPCCH, and channel circumstance change is than (such as under fading channel conditions) in situation faster, the position of fixing burst is just utilized to carry out power control, UE transmitting power can be caused cannot to follow the change of channel circumstance, cause transmitting power excessive or too small, greatly reduce the capacity of communication system.
Summary of the invention
The object of the present invention is to provide a kind of for the Poewr control method under continuity grouping connection status, change to make the transmitting power of subscriber equipment can follow the change of channel circumstance better.
For achieving the above object, provided by the invention for the Poewr control method under continuity grouping connection status, comprising:
Step one, in base station end, according to the upward signal received, calculate current time slots (slot) SIR estimated value;
Step 2, judge whether the SIR estimated value of a upper slot is greater than default thresholding (this thresholding is designated as Thr), if SIR is <=Thr, forward step 3 to, otherwise then forward step 4 to, skipping step 2 when there is no the judged result of a upper slot, directly entering step 3;
Step 3, be 1 (representing that current slot is in DTX state) by the DTX mark position of current slot, and the SIR estimated value of current slot and thresholding Thr compared, record comparative result;
Step 4, the SIR estimated value of the SIR estimated value of current slot and a upper slot done on average obtain SIR estimated mean value, and SIR estimated mean value and thresholding Thr are compared.If SIR estimated mean value > thresholding, be then 0 (representing that current slot is not in DTX state) by the DTX mark position of current slot, otherwise then forward step 3 to;
Step 5, determine whether the SIR estimated value of UL DPCCH current time slots is used for doing uplink closed-loop power control according to the DTX flag bit of each current slot.
Wherein, as DTX=1, uplink closed-loop power control is not done; As DTX=0, do uplink closed-loop power control.
Wherein, when the DTX flag bit of current time slots equals 1, the SIR estimated value of current time slots is not used for doing uplink closed-loop power control; As DTX=0, the SIR estimated value of current time slots is used for doing uplink closed-loop power control.
Wherein, when doing uplink closed-loop power control in described step 5, if when the SIR estimated value of current time slots is lower than the target SIR preset, base station commands subscriber equipment improves transmitting power, if when the SIR estimated value of current time slots is higher than target SIR, base station commands subscriber equipment reduces transmitting power.
